‘Obasanjo Is An Author Of Confusion & Nigeria’s Number One Enemy’ – Gov. Ayo Fayose

Gov. Ayo Fayose of Ekiti State is not pleased with Nigeria's ex-President, Olusegun Obasanjo throwing tantrums at the present govt. and has revealed that “He is a confusionist who has lost his status as a statesman and Nigerians should simply ignore him.”

The governor expressed confidence that President Goodluck Jonathan will be reelected to complete his eight year-term, added: “Obasanjo is only fighting President Jonathan because he prevented him (Obasanjo) from ruling Nigeria from his Ota Farm.”
In a statement issued yesterday by his Special Assistant on Public Communications and New Media, Lere Olayinka, Governor Fayose said: “Obasanjo is a cancer that may never get cured in a lifetime. The moment Obasanjo is not the one controlling a house, he will want the house pulled down but this time around, he has failed.

“Obasanjo has always benefited from the misfortune of others and he is living with the impression that he is the wisest person in the whole world. When Murtala Mohammed was murdered in 1976, Obasanjo was the beneficiary. In 1993, he said the acclaimed winner of the June 12, 1993 presidential election, late Chief MKO Abiola, was not the messiah Nigeria needed. Instead of Obasanjo to join the clamour for the actualisation of Abiola’s mandate, Obasanjo was canvassing for an Interim National Government, which he schemed to head.
“MKO Abiola died in detention in 1998 and Obasanjo became the beneficiary of his (Abiola) death. Despite the fact that it was the blood of MKO Abiola that Obasanjo marched on to power, not even a street was named after Abiola throughout Obasanjo’s eight years as president.
“Today, Obasanjo is fighting President Jonathan, the man who has done what he failed to do for Abiola, the Yoruba people and Nigerians as a whole when he was president for eight years, simply because he does not want anyone to equal his record as Nigeria’s longest serving president.
“President Jonathan has made it impossible for Obasanjo to run his presidency for him and for this reason, he is supporting Buhari, hoping that he will be the one to nominate ministers for Buhari if he becomes president. However, I have this bad news for Obasanjo. Nigeria is not his football that he can kick around as he likes. President Jonathan will be reelected and Nigeria will be freed from Obasanjo’s bondage once and for all.”
Culled from PunchNG

President Jonathan & Muhammadu Buhari To Meet Again Before March 28 Elections

The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) Presidential candidate, President Goodluck Jonathan and his All Progressives Congress (APC) counterpart, Gen. Muhammadu Buhari (rtd.) may meet outside the country before the March 28 presidential elections.

The PUNCH gathered that the meeting was to establish rapport between the two contenders before the election.

A source close to the Presidency said, “We are trying to broker a meeting between the two leaders.

“The way the presidential electioneering is going may create serious divisions among Nigerians. We need to stop this.

“Apart from this, I think there is serious apprehension in the camp of the President that if Buhari wins, he’s going to jail a lot of President Jonathan’s supporters for alleged corruption.

“This is one of the issues that is causing serious tension in the camp of the President and we also need to make sure that in whatever we do, there must be peace in the country.”

AY Shares His Pain Over The Piracy Of His ’30 Days In Atlanta’ Movie In Open Letter To IG Of Police

Piracy has been claimed to be one of the greatest problems of the Entertainment industry and comedian AY turned movie producer is having an ordeal in the hands of the folks who engage in Piracy as his newly released movie '30 days in Atlanta' has been pirated and is being sold on the streets of Lagos. In an open letter to the Inspector General of Police, AY pens down his grief and sadness while explaining that the loss he would incure from piracy will take a toll on the movie and also affect him as a producer. Below is the open letter he wrote:

Dear sir,
It is with the deepest sorrow that I pen these words. I have never understood the true meaning of the saying “only the one wearing the shoes feels the pain”, till recent times. Since the advent of Independent Producers, piracy has become the bane of the industry because as the saying goes ‘monkey de work, baboon de chop’.
The excitement that greeted the movie industry through the Box-Office success of 30 Days In Atlanta has quickly turned to sorrowful awe as I heard the news that the result of my sweat and sleepless nights has been sold by a traitorous miscreant, yet unknown, to a dubious marketer in Alaba. The news that would have made not just more Nigerians but also foreigners invest in Nollywood, has been dampened by the nefarious activities of intellectual pirates who hide in Alaba.
I have contacted Silverbird Film Distribution (whom I submitted the master of my movie to), Mr Afam Ezekude DG National Copyright Commission and Mr Ahbu Ventures who heads a session of Alaba where the Criminals are operating, Yet nothing visible has been done to take my movie off the street.
I have always heard of the risk faced by honest producers of loss of revenue due the activities of the incessant piracy cabals operating freely, without fear of the law in Nigeria and within the past few weeks, this has been my experience as I heard of the leak of my movie to various nefarious elements. Enough is enough of the economic hardship that is created for hardworking movie producers by some of these Alaba pirates who would do anything to reap from where they did not sow.
Sir, it has been argued that the impressive figures posted as revenue accrued to Nollywood are a mere drop in the ocean if the malaise of piracy is properly nipped by the effective implementation of the anti-piracy laws by the relevant governmental agencies. Alaba is part of Nigeria and as such the activities therein ought to be governed by the laws of Nigeria.
Even the laudable financial facilities made available by Mr President to be accessed by producers towards the development of the industry both as an employer of labour and a growing contributor to the annual revenue of Nigeria will be for naught if the piracy vampires continue to have a field day. The continued dominance of piracy will either lead to producers refusing to make more movies for fear of loss or that producers who go ahead to make movies using such funds will then be forced to become indigents because they will unable to pay back the loans accessed due to these vandals.
Sir, Nollywood is a multi-billion-naira industry and the opening of new cinema houses across the country is indeed cause for the celebration for both producers and lovers of Nigerian movies but the major challenges of the Nollywood industry from its birth till date has been the issue of transparent distribution channels and the malaise of piracy.
No more should a miscreant be celebrated or allowed to rape intellectual properties of honest hardworking citizens with impunity while the owners of the property impotently look on. No more should movie producers and other intellectual property owners scrabble to quickly make the little they can before ‘Alaba boys’ get their hands on the content and turn a goldmine into a dunghill.
I urge you to use your good office to use your actions in arresting the illegal spread of 30 Days In Atlanta as a standard for changing the status quo and letting the miscreants know that no one is above the laws of Nigeria.
I wait your intervention sir.
Thanks
AY
